    > > > > the above 4 ports fail related to hwcap in the same way:
    > > > > 
    > > > > /usr/obj/ports/firefox-esr-115.13.0/firefox-115.13.0/gfx/skia/skia/src/core/SkCpu.cpp:84:27:
    > > > > error: use of undeclared identifier 'getauxval'
    > > > >         uint32_t hwcaps = getauxval(AT_HWCAP);
    > > > 
    > > > https://searchfox.org/mozilla-esr115/source/gfx/skia/skia/src/core/SkCpu.cpp#76
    > > > for the surrounding code, i guess it now finds a sys/auxv.h header ?
    > 
    > That would make sense.  Looking at the www/mozilla-firefox copy of
    > skia, this chunk of code appears to have disappeared from SkCpu.cpp.
    > 
    >   https://github.com/google/skia/commit/571b4cf2e35930f6744181b73b72939ab236f3ea
    
    Still left to fix: x11/qt5/qtwebengine.  Here's a diff that drops the
    sys/auxv.h & getauxval code that breaks on arm64 (already dropped in
    upstream Skia).  Comment snagged from Landry's commit.
